Duties

There are five basic duties Captain Hawkins ship (the Algaminster) does, apart from apart from training and practice and keeping to the Pirate Code.

The Algaminster will smuggle goods into and out of lands dominated by Trinsic; in times of war, Captain Hawkins can get his pirates paid well to run past blockades set up around towns. Smuggling is also an easy way to get caught and murdered.

A kingdom's navy may hire Captain Hawkins and gives him vessels and scripts of contract to hunt down other pirates, when indeed, they themselves become traitors to the Navy. This is a trick called privateering. It is a good way to make contacts in the courts of powerful empiries and spy on civilian groups.

Captain Hawkins also buccaneers or simply attack and loot merchant-traders or convoys for treasure. Captain Hawkins at one time or another gets involved in buccaneering, and it is one of the few ways the Algaminster make its booty, besides hunting for buried treasure. When Captain Hawkins captures other vessels, he always take the loot, the larder, and sometimes the ship itself. If he doesn't he will usually burn or sink the captured vessel, which is called ‘scuttling’ it. Either way, he will usually try to talk their victims into joining their pirate ship.

And when his crew decide to sleep off the adventure in a tavern somewhere, where they divvy up their goods and trade their wares for equipment, then they are lying low. Lying low can sometimes involve pulling their ship to shore, careening it, and scrubbing its excess grime and barnacles off. This is also the best time to restock the ship and find food. Captain Hawkins hold accounts of all their members. These cutthroat heroes might be lawless, but they keep a democratic system where every one has a say. Pirates also have to swear to the Pirate Code. When a Pirate breaks the rules, his penalty is usually met by being marooned on a deserted isle.
